Water Softening
Chapter 13.16 of the City of Lompoc Municipal Code prohibits the discharge of waste generated by a self-regenerating water softener and similar devices. Check with the City to see what water softening options are currently permitted.

Food Service Establishments
The City of Lompoc has developed Best Management Practices (BMPs) to reduce the amount of Fats, Oils, and Grease (FOG) discharged into the City’s sanitary sewer. The City also has an approved Sanitary Sewer Management Plan (SSMP).

Pharmaceutical and Pharmaceutical Waste Disposal
Residents of the Lompoc Valley including Mesa Oaks, Mission Hills, and Vandenberg Village, are eligible to use the City’s Household Hazardous Waste Facility located at 1585 North V Street. Please call (805) 875-8027 to make an appointment. The Santa Barbara County Sheriff’s department also accepts unwanted pharmaceuticals; call (805) 737-7737.

Dental
Currently the City of Lompoc does not require amalgam separators to be installed at dental facilities. However, amalgam separators are a not only a good idea, but may be required in the future.
